This webinar provides a structured and practical introduction to Artificial Intelligence and Machine Learning for students and professionals from diverse backgrounds. Starting with the fundamentals of AI, the session explains why Machine Learning is central to modern AI systems and how Computer Science skills such as Python programming, data handling, and mathematical thinking enable ML solutions.
Participants will gain conceptual clarity on how ML models work, understand common learning paradigms such as classification and regression, explore key algorithms, and learn how these skills align with current industry roles and career paths.
